Understanding the risk perception of visceral leishmaniasis exposure and the acceptability of sandfly protection measures among migrant workers in the lowlands of northwest ethiopia: a health belief model perspective

HIGHLIGHTS

  • who: Resom Berhe from the Department of Health Education and Behavioral Sciences, University have published the article: Understanding the risk perception of visceral leishmaniasis exposure and the acceptability of sandfly protection measures among migrant workers in the lowlands of Northwest Ethiopia: a health belief model perspective, in the Journal: (JOURNAL)
  • what: This study aims to use a theoretical framework to assess Ethiopian seasonal and migrant workers` perceptions of sand fly bite exposure and their acceptance of sandfly control measures.
